Taxonomic Classification

Rank arrow-poison-tree Isopod
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Magnoliopsida (Dicots) Malacostraca (Crustaceans)
Order Gentianales (Gentianales) Isopoda (Isopoda)
Family Apocynaceae Porcellionidae
Genus Acokanthera Porcellio
Species Acokanthera schimperi Porcellio dilatatus
